CBC News "The National" Feature: "Navalny Has Been Found"

December 25th, 2023

Alexei Navalny, the jailed critic of Russian President Vladimir Putin, has been found at a penal colony in Siberia normally reserved for the most serious offenders. Navalny had been missing for several weeks. Professor Popova provides a brief expert's perspective on how the West mistakenly believes that a replacement for Putin is near.

Thumbnail Image Credits: Denis Kaminev, Associated Press.

Copyright © 2023 Alex O'Neill.